1933 Print Man Woman Overcoat Fashion Style Hector Powe - ORIGINAL PHOTOGRAVURE VEN4 Bull was known for hisThis is an original 1933 print of a stylish man in an overcoat. Photo by Photographic Advertising, Ltd., courtesy Hector Powe, Ltd. Inks by New Process Inks, Ltd., and printed by Rembrandt Photogravure, Ltd. Period Paper is pleased to offer a collection of stunning original prints from 1933, printed by Oxley & Son, Windsor, England, Printers to the King.
